Abstract
An access device for placing a medical article within a body space includes a needle, a dilator, and a medical article. The needle can include an elongated needle body with a distal end and a hub from which the needle body extends. The elongated needle body can include at least one side fenestration and an outer diameter. The dilator can be slideably disposed on the needle body and include a dilator hub and an elongated dilator shaft that extends from the dilator hub. The dilator shaft can include at least one side fenestration in communication with the needle side fenestration. The dilator shaft can also include an inner diameter that is less than the outer diameter of the needle. The medical article can include a tubular section and a hub. The tubular section can be disposed on the dilator and define a space between the medical article and the dilator in communication with the needle side fenestration through the dilator side fenestration. At a least portion of the medical article can be configured to allow visual determination of the presence of a body fluid within the space.
